# InkLedger Environments

InkLedger, our PDF invoice renderer, runs in three environments: dev, staging, and production. Each environment has its own font cache, template bucket, and render queue. New team members should verify staging parity before promoting any template change. Please read each setting carefully before editing anything. The staging environment currently uses the following configuration values.

deployment values, yadup-tajof:
oliath:
  log_level: debug
  metrics_host: metrics.oliath.zemvarlabs.internal
  pool_size: 4

## Who to Ping: Config Hot-Reload

If hot-reloading on Emberlane starts misbehaving — stale values, reload loops, the usual suspects — don't restart the fleet yourself. The Config Platform folks own the watcher daemon and can bounce it safely mid-release. For anything blocking a cut, skip the queue and write to them directly.

escalation mailbox, kaweg-kahif: druwyn.sordor@nelvroworks.corp

Management Meeting Minutes — Dorring Supply Group

Quick recap for sales leads: we agreed to write down the remaining Pallox shelving stock — about 18% of warehouse value — since the new Pallox-2 line made it unsellable at list price. Finance will book it this quarter. Sales can offer clearance pricing through end of month, no rainchecks. Tomas will circulate the discount sheet Friday. One more thing before we close this out.

management briefing: Headcount on the Praok team goes from 16 to 91 by the end of March. Gross margin on Praok came in at 2 percent against a plan of 26 percent.